2025年全球電力租賃市場規模為230億美元。展望未來,IMARC Group預測,該市場將在2026年至2034年間以5.63%的複合年成長率成長,到2034年達到383億美元。目前,北美市場佔據主導地位,預計2025年市佔率將超過33.7%。颶風、洪水和地震等天災日益頻繁,救援行動對緊急電力的需求不斷成長,以及先進技術的應用,是推動市場成長的主要因素。

全球市場的主要驅動力是建築、製造和活動等行業對不斷電系統)的需求不斷成長。快速的都市化和工業化,尤其是在發展中地區,推動了對臨時電力解決方案的需求,以應對電力短缺和電網故障。此外,頻繁發生的自然災害和難以預測的天氣狀況也增加了對租賃發電機作為緊急備用電源的依賴。節能租賃設備和混合動力系統的技術進步也促進了市場成長。此外,石油和天然氣行業的擴張以及全球基礎設施建設項目的增加,進一步加速了對靈活、經濟高效且擴充性的電力租賃解決方案的需求,以確保業務永續營運。

美國作為重要的區域市場脫穎而出,其主要驅動力在於醫療保健、資料中心和電信等行業對可靠且靈活的電力解決方案日益成長的需求。基礎設施升級和可再生能源專案的擴張,使得電網過渡和維護期間對臨時電源的依賴性不斷增強。 2024年1月31日,Mobile Power Ltd.從非洲電網基金(Beyond the Grid Fund for Africa)獲得300萬歐元的業績導向型融資,用於拓展其在剛果民主共和國的計量型太陽能電池租賃業務。該中心式業務向家庭、微型企業、中小企業和電動車出租太陽能電池,無需任何押金或貸款,用戶即可付費使用制,並獲得價格實惠的清潔能源。此外,颶風、野火和暴風雪等極端天氣事件的日益頻繁,也增加了對緊急電源的需求,從而推動了市場成長。同時,蓬勃發展的娛樂和活動產業也為大規模活動和節慶活動創造了對可靠電力供應的需求,進一步促進了市場成長。除了對石油和天然氣探勘的投資增加外,天然氣和混合動力系統等更清潔的租賃技術的進步也進一步推動了對電力租賃解決方案的需求。

電力租賃市場趨勢:

基礎設施建設和都市化

新興經濟體都市化和基礎建設的快速發展是電力租賃行業的主要市場驅動力之一。根據聯合國估計,到2050年,全球68%的人口居住在都市區。隨著城市發展和眾多基礎設施項目的部署,對可靠電力供應的需求也不斷成長。包括商業設施和住宅建築以及道路、橋樑等公共基礎設施在內的建設活動,都需要大量的電力來驅動設備和機械。由於這些需求通常是暫時的,企業擴大選擇租賃發電設備,而不是購買和維護。這一趨勢正在推動電力租賃需求的成長,使其成為現代城市發展項目中不可或缺的一部分。

季節性和事件驅動型需求

另一個重要因素是季節性因素和各類活動帶來的額外電力需求。此外,農業活動在收穫季節的擴張需要更多電力,以及大型活動(例如音樂會和體育賽事)的臨時性、高容量電力供應需求,都極大地推動了電力租賃市場的發展。根據阿拉伯聯合大公國政府統計,2023年,杜拜共舉辦了25場各類體育賽事,其中包括7項享有盛譽的國際錦標賽。由於此類需求通常具有短期性和高度特異性,因此與永久性電力設施相比,電力租賃是更具成本效益和便利性的解決方案。此外,租賃協議的柔軟性允許企業和活動組織者根據需要增加或減少電力需求,從而在確保穩定供電的同時最佳化成本。越來越多的大型活動和季節性產業選擇電力租賃,也顯示人們對這一市場的依賴性日益增強。

嚴格的排放法規

環境問題和排放嚴格的排放法規也影響電力租賃業。因此,世界各國政府都在對發電設施的排放實施更嚴格的法律,迫使企業選擇更清潔、更有效率的技術。這種轉變推動了對環保電力租賃解決方案的需求,例如天然氣動力來源以及太陽能和風能等可再生能源發電機。例如,致力於實現永續能源未來的全球技術領導者日立能源公司於2023年在瑞典哥德堡部署了其創新氫氣發電機HyFlex™的示範裝置。此外,租賃公司也被鼓勵投資清潔技術以吸引更廣泛的客戶群,這促進了該領域的研發。因此,環境法規並沒有阻礙電力租賃市場的成長與創新,反而扮演了催化劑的角色。

The global power rental market size was valued at USD 23.0 Billion in 2025. Looking forward, IMARC Group estimates the market to reach USD 38.3 Billion by 2034, exhibiting a CAGR of 5.63% during 2026-2034. North America currently dominates the market, holding a significant market share of over 33.7% in 2025 . The growing severity of natural disasters such as hurricanes, floods, and earthquakes, the increasing need for emergency power to support rescue operations, and the integration of advanced technologies are among the key factors driving the market growth.

The global market is primarily driven by increasing demand for uninterrupted power supply across industries such as construction, manufacturing, and events. Rapid urbanization and industrialization, particularly in developing regions, are escalating the need for temporary power solutions to address power shortages and grid failures. Furthermore, frequent natural disasters and unpredictable weather conditions also increase the reliance on rental generators for emergency power backup. Technological advancements in energy-efficient rental equipment and hybrid power systems are contributing to market growth. Additionally, the expanding oil and gas sector, coupled with the rise of infrastructure development projects worldwide, is further accelerating the demand for flexible, cost-effective, and scalable power rental solutions to ensure operational continuity.

The United States stands out as a key regional market, primarily driven by the growing demand for reliable and flexible power solutions in sectors such as healthcare, data centers, and telecommunications. Increasing infrastructure upgrades and the expansion of renewable energy projects are leading to higher reliance on temporary power sources during transitions or grid maintenance. On 31 st January 2024, Mobile Power Ltd. secured €3m in Results-Based Financing with the Beyond the Grid Fund for Africa to scale up its pay-as-you-go solar battery rental company in the Democratic Republic of Congo. The hub-based business rents out solar-charged batteries to households, micro and small businesses, and electric vehicles, without requiring any deposit or debt, thus enabling cheap, clean energy under a pay-per-use scheme. In addition, the rise in extreme weather events, such as hurricanes, wildfires, and snowstorms, has highlighted the need for emergency power backup, driving market growth. Concurrently, the growing entertainment and event industry requires dependable power for large-scale events and festivals which are favoring the market. Rising investments in oil and gas exploration, alongside advancements in cleaner rental technologies such as natural gas and hybrid systems, further propel demand for power rental solutions.

POWER RENTAL MARKET TRENDS:

INFRASTRUCTURE DEVELOPMENT AND URBANIZATION

The relentless pace of urbanization and infrastructure development in emerging economies is one of the key market drivers for the power rental industry. According to the UN, it is estimated that 68% of the world's population will be living in urban areas by 2050. With cities developing and multiple infrastructure projects unfolding, the demand for reliable power generation also multiplies. Construction activities, including building commercial and residential properties, as well as public infrastructure mainly roads and bridges, demand high amounts of power for equipment and machinery. Given that these are generally temporary needs, companies are more inclined to rent power equipment rather than purchase and maintain them. This tendency has led to a rise in demand for power rentals, making it an integral part of modern urban development projects.

SEASONAL AND EVENT-DRIVEN REQUIREMENTS

Another significant driver is the seasonal and event-based need for additional power. Along with this, the escalating agricultural operations that require extra power during harvest seasons, or large-scale events including concerts and sports tournaments that need temporary but substantial electrical supply are significantly supporting the market. According to the government of the UAE, in 2023, Dubai hosted a total of 25 diverse sports events, including seven prestigious international championships, across various locations within the city. These requirements are often short-lived and highly specific, making rental power a more cost-effective and convenient solution compared to permanent installations. In addition, the flexibility offered by rental agreements allows businesses and event organizers to scale their power requirements up or down as needed, optimizing costs and ensuring reliable supply. Moreover, the increasing number of large-scale events and seasonal industries opting for power rentals demonstrates the growing reliance on this market.

STRINGENT EMISSIONS REGULATIONS

Environmental concerns and stringent emissions regulations are also shaping the power rental industry. In confluence with this, governments around the world are imposing stricter laws on emissions from power generation equipment, pushing companies to opt for cleaner, more efficient technologies. This change has led to a rise in the demand for eco-friendly power rental solutions, such as generators that run on natural gas or renewable sources, such as solar and wind. For instance, in 2023, Hitachi Energy, a global technology leader committed to advancing a sustainable energy future, has introduced the HyFlex(TM) demonstration unit, its innovative Hydrogen Power Generator, in Gothenburg, Sweden. Furthermore, rental companies are incentivized to invest in cleaner technologies to attract a broader customer base, which in turn is fueling research and development in the sector. In this way, environmental regulations are acting not as a hindrance but as a catalyst for growth and innovation in the power rental market.

POWER RENTAL INDUSTRY SEGMENTATION:

ANALYSIS BY FUEL TYPE:

  • Diesel
  • Natural Gas
  • Others

Diesel stands as the largest component in 2025, holding around 51.7% of the market. The demand for diesel fueled generators in the power rental industry is propelled by several market drivers. Diesel generators are known for their durability, high-energy output, and relatively lower cost of operation, making them a popular choice for heavy-duty applications such as industrial projects, construction sites, and emergency backup during power outages. The fuel is readily available and allows for easier storage and transportation compared to other fuel types, offering greater convenience and reliability. Diesel generators can also be rapidly deployed, providing a quick solution for immediate power needs, a feature that is particularly critical during natural disasters or unplanned maintenance shutdowns. While environmental concerns have led to stricter emissions standards, advancements in diesel technology have produced cleaner, more efficient models, which can meet regulatory requirements and are thus more appealing to a broad customer base.

ANALYSIS BY EQUIPMENT TYPE:

  • Generator
  • Transformer
  • Load Bank
  • Others

Generator leads the market with around 56.1% of market share in 2025. The market for generator rentals within the power rental industry is experiencing robust growth, driven by the increased demand for reliable and continuous power supply across various sectors, including construction, events, and emergency services. In addition, generators are versatile and can be deployed quickly, making them an ideal solution for temporary power needs. Technological advancements have also played a role; newer generator models are more efficient and environmentally friendly, aligning with stringent emissions regulations. Moreover, the rise in natural disasters necessitates emergency power solutions, and generators are often the go-to equipment for rapid response. Additionally, economic considerations make renting generators a cost-effective alternative to buying, as it eliminates the need for maintenance and long-term storage. Regulatory support in the form of favorable policies and incentives further facilitates the growth of generator rentals.

ANALYSIS BY POWER RATING:

  • Up to 50 kW
  • 51 -500 kW
  • 501 -2,500 kW
  • Above 2,500 kW

51 -500 kW leads the market with around 40.3% of market share in 2025. The 51-500 kW power rating segment is a key driver in the power rental market, enjoying considerable demand from a range of industries. These medium-capacity generators offer the ideal balance between power output and portability, making them suitable for a variety of applications, including small-to-medium sized events, construction projects, and backups for commercial establishments. Their relatively lower rental cost compared to higher-capacity units makes them an economically viable choice for businesses with limited power requirements or budgets. Additionally, these units often come with advanced technological features such as remote monitoring and automated load management, enhancing operational efficiency. The flexibility to scale up or down within this power range allows businesses to tailor their energy consumption based on real-time needs, contributing to cost savings.

ANALYSIS BY APPLICATION:

  • Peak Shaving
  • Standby Power
  • Base Load/Continuous Power

Base load/continuous power leads the market with around 44.2% of market share in 2025. The base load or continuous power application segment is a significant market driver in the power rental industry. This segment caters to long-term, steady power requirements essential for various industries such as manufacturing, data centers, and utilities. The constant need for power in these sectors ensures a stable and sustained demand for rental solutions. Additionally, renting equipment for base load applications is often more cost-effective than purchasing and maintaining permanent installations, particularly for businesses with fluctuating power needs. It also eliminates the challenges associated with asset depreciation and maintenance overheads. Technological advancements have led to the development of highly efficient and reliable generators that are capable of meeting the rigorous demands of continuous operation. These generators often come with features, such as real-time monitoring and predictive maintenance, reducing the likelihood of unexpected downtimes.

ANALYSIS BY END USE INDUSTRY:

  • Utilities
  • Oil & Gas
  • Events
  • Construction
  • Mining
  • Data Centers
  • Others

Utilities lead the market with around 31.40% of market share in 2025. The utilities segment represents a significant market driver in the power rental industry. Utilities frequently need to contract temporary power solutions during planned maintenance, system upgrades, or unexpected outages to avoid a disruption in service to consumers. As the demand for electricity continues to rise, utility companies face increasing pressure to maintain high levels of reliability and resilience. In addition, renting power equipment offers them the flexibility to meet these challenges without the high capital expenditure associated with owning and maintaining additional permanent facilities. This is especially crucial during peak demand seasons or emergency situations where rapid response is needed. Technological innovations in the rental market, such as advanced monitoring systems and energy-efficient generators, further align with the utilities industry's requirements for reliable and environmentally responsible power solutions.

In 2025, North America accounted for the largest market share of over 33.7%. The power rental market in North America is experiencing substantial growth, influenced by the rising frequency of extreme weather events such as hurricanes, wildfires, and storms. This is often leading to power outages that necessitate temporary power solutions. Additionally, the region's industrial and infrastructural developments demand a stable and reliable power supply, making rental power services essential for construction sites, manufacturing plants, and temporary facilities. Along with this, the North American market is also getting technological benefits from generator equipment. It is more energy efficient and environmentally compliant, hence gaining widespread acceptance by businesses for stringent regulatory requirements.

Apart from this, the trend towards decentralization of power generation is contributing to the growth. In remote areas connecting to the grid is challenging, and power rental solutions offer an effective alternative. Economic factors also play a part; renting power equipment offers cost benefits, including no maintenance and depreciation costs, appealing to budget-conscious businesses. Moreover, regulatory support in the form of grants, tax incentives, and simplified approval processes for temporary installations encourages both suppliers and end-users to opt for rental solutions.

KEY REGIONAL TAKEAWAYS:

UNITED STATES POWER RENTAL MARKET ANALYSIS

In 2025, the US accounted for around 80.30% of the total North America power rental market. The expansion of oil and gas exploration in remote areas of the United States is creating a strong demand for reliable portable power solutions. According to the U.S. Energy Information Administration, in 2023, U.S. crude oil production, including condensate, reached an average of 12.9 Million barrels per day (b/d), surpassing the previous record of 12.3 Million b/d set in 2019. Additionally, the U.S. established a new monthly production record in December 2023, exceeding 13.3 Million b/d. These solutions are ensuring uninterrupted operations in locations lacking infrastructure, and providing essential energy for drilling, extraction, and other critical tasks. Moreover, portable power systems are also offering flexibility, efficiency, and scalability in challenging environments. In line with this, frequent natural disasters, such as hurricanes and winter storms across the United States, are causing widespread damage to infrastructure, leading to power outages, damaged power lines, and long recovery periods, severely affecting daily life and business operations.

ASIA PACIFIC POWER RENTAL MARKET ANALYSIS

Construction and mining industries have gained immense significance in countries such as India and China; thus, an increased power supply requirement arises for maintaining an uninterrupted source of energy. This in turn improves the need for rental power solutions while increasing efficiency in operation along with productivity. According to the India Brand Equity Foundation (IBEF), India's coal production experienced a significant increase, rising to 893.08 Million tonnes (MT) in the financial year 2023, compared to 728.72 MT in the financial year 2019, reflecting a growth of approximately 22.6%.In line with this, rapid industrialization and urban growth in countries like China, India, and various Southeast Asian nations is driving the growth of the power rental market. According to the government of China, China's urbanization rate for permanent residents reached 64.72 percent in 2021.

EUROPE POWER RENTAL MARKET ANALYSIS

The increasing demand for sustainable energy sources across the region is a major factor driving the demand for reliable, temporary power solutions. As renewable energy projects continue to expand, the power rental market is witnessing significant growth with flexible energy options. According to the International Energy Agency, in response to the energy crisis, the European Union accelerated the deployment of solar photovoltaic (PV) and wind energy, adding over 50 GW in 2022. Increasing demand for temporary power solutions in the construction, oil and gas, and manufacturing sectors is further pushing the power rental market forward in Europe, which assures operational continuity and cost efficiency. According to the European Union, the construction industry has been a key contributor to the EU economy, providing 18 Million direct jobs and accounting for approximately 9% of the EU's GDP. Furthermore, according to the European Commission, in 2022, EU refineries produced 544.3 Million tonnes of oil equivalent (Mtoe) of petroleum products, reflecting a 4.5% recovery compared to the previous year.

LATIN AMERICA POWER RENTAL MARKET ANALYSIS

Increasing demand for machinery and irrigation systems by the agriculture industry in Latin America is a major growth factor for the power rental market. Additionally, seasonal requirements and the need for reliable sources of energy further enhance this trend. According to the International Trade Administration, despite broader economic contractions in Mexico, agribusiness production demonstrated resilience in response to COVID-19-related demand for food products, recording a 4.5 percent growth in 2021. This growth resulted in the total production of 290.7 Million tons, encompassing 21.7 Million hectares harvested, 1.9 Million tons of fisheries-related products, and 7.4 Million tons of meat.

MIDDLE EAST AND AFRICA POWER RENTAL MARKET ANALYSIS

In Middle Eastern countries, where electricity is witnessing an increased demand amidst extreme heatwaves, this increases the strain on their power grids and consequently is experiencing more frequent shutdowns. More and more users are relying on temporary rental power solutions to offset some of the deficiencies that affect the power supply. It supports the growth of the expansion of the power rental market in oil and gas exploration driven by energy needs. According to the International Trade Administration, the United Arab Emirates (UAE) ranked among the world's ten largest oil producers, having produced an average of 3.2 Million barrels of petroleum and liquids per day.

COMPETITIVE LANDSCAPE:

The power rental market globally is extremely competitive. Companies are trying to gain market share through innovation and strategic partnerships. Companies are investing in advanced, energy-efficient, and low-emission power solutions that meet the increasing environmental regulations and demands of customers. Most of these companies are expanding their rentals for hybrid and renewable power systems in coping with the shift toward solutions from sustainable energy. Strategic partnership deals, acquisitions, and mergers are held in place for geographical reach as well as enhancing services for themselves. The current digital technologies in the shape of IoT and remote monitoring systems are being adopted by the players for improving operational efficiency with live solutions for power management available in real-time to customers. Customized service, along with flexible renting options, makes this a competitive field in the market.
